In the Subaru Ascent, the air conditioning system functions only when the engine is running, ensuring stable performance and proper cooling efficiency.
To activate the air conditioner, make sure the fan is already operating, then proceed with the following steps.
After activation, the A/C indicator will light up, confirming that the Subaru Ascent cooling system is operating.
To deactivate the air conditioner in the Subaru Ascent, tap "A/C" again. The indicator light will turn off, signaling that the system is no longer cooling.
NOTE
For improved defogging and humidity control, especially in colder weather, it is recommended to activate the air conditioner even when cooling is not required. However, when the outside temperature approaches approximately 32°F (0°C), the A/C system and dehumidification function may not operate effectively.

WARNING
Extended use of recirculation mode in the Subaru Ascent may cause window fogging and reduce visibility.
Always switch back to outside air mode once external conditions improve to maintain proper airflow and clear windows.
NOTE
When outside air mode is selected in the Subaru Ascent, the system may automatically adjust airflow settings based on cabin temperature, selected temperature, and environmental conditions.
To turn off the front climate control system
To switch off the front climate control system in the Subaru Ascent, tap the "ON/OFF" button on the climate control display.
